Understanding Lead Management Systems
A lead management system acts as a centralized hub, orchestrating and streamlining all aspects of the sales pipeline. It facilitates the capture, qualification, nurturing, and conversion of leads into paying customers, transforming a potentially chaotic process into a highly efficient and predictable system. Think of it as a sophisticated command center for your sales team, guiding leads through each stage of the sales funnel with precision and accuracy, ensuring no opportunity is missed. It encompasses the entire customer journey, from initial contact and lead qualification through to closing the deal and fostering long-term customer relationships. Effective lead management is not simply about acquiring leads; it's about nurturing them strategically, guiding them toward conversion, and building lasting relationships. This includes personalized communication, targeted content, and optimized follow-up strategies to keep leads engaged throughout the process.

Selecting the Right Lead Management System for Your Business
Choosing the optimal lead management system demands a thorough understanding of your business's unique requirements and future growth trajectory. Several critical factors must be carefully weighed, including the size of your sales team, the volume of leads generated, the complexity of your sales process, and the level of customization needed. A smaller business with a limited number of leads might find a simpler, more cost-effective system sufficient, while a larger enterprise with a complex sales process and high lead volume might require a more comprehensive platform with advanced features and scalability. Consider these actionable steps:
Define your requirements meticulously: This involves a detailed assessment of your business needs. What specific features are essential? Do you require robust CRM integration, sophisticated marketing automation capabilities, advanced reporting and analytics dashboards, customisable workflows, mobile accessibility, and robust security features? Consider the level of support needed and the vendor's reputation for reliability and customer service. The more detailed your requirements, the better you can refine your search and avoid potential mismatches later.
Research available options thoroughly: Explore the wide range of lead management systems on the market, comparing their features, pricing models (subscription-based, one-time purchase, etc.), user reviews, and vendor reputation. Look for systems that offer a good balance of functionality, ease of use, and cost-effectiveness. Consider attending industry events and webinars to learn more about the latest advancements in LMS technology.
Test and compare rigorously: Request demos or free trials of shortlisted systems to assess their usability, interface intuitiveness, workflow efficiency, and overall effectiveness. Involve your sales team in the testing process to ensure the system aligns with their daily workflow and needs. Pay close attention to the reporting and analytics features; these are critical for tracking performance and making data-driven improvements.
Prioritize seamless integration: Ensure that your chosen system integrates seamlessly with your CRM, marketing automation tools, and other relevant business applications to avoid data silos and streamline your operations. This integration is crucial for maintaining a unified view of your customers and improving overall efficiency. Explore API documentation to ensure compatibility with your existing systems.
Scalability and future-proofing: Choose a system that can grow with your business. Will the system be able to handle an increase in lead volume and the addition of new team members? Consider the system's capacity for future expansion and its ability to adapt to your evolving needs.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
What are the key benefits of using a lead management system?
A lead management system offers a multitude of benefits, contributing significantly to sales team productivity, revenue generation, and overall business success. These include:

Improved Lead Qualification: LMS streamlines the process of identifying and prioritizing high-potential leads, saving valuable time and resources by focusing efforts on those most likely to convert.
Automated Lead Nurturing: Automated email sequences, personalized content, and targeted messaging nurture leads throughout the sales funnel, keeping them engaged and moving closer to conversion.
Enhanced Team Collaboration: Centralized communication, shared access to lead information, and streamlined workflows improve teamwork and coordination within the sales team.
Better Tracking of Lead Progress: Detailed analytics and reporting provide insights into lead behavior, campaign effectiveness, and overall sales performance.
Data-Driven Decision Making: The wealth of data provided by an LMS empowers sales managers to make informed decisions, optimize strategies, and improve conversion rates.
Increased Conversion Rates: By improving lead qualification, nurturing, and overall sales process efficiency, an LMS directly translates into higher conversion rates and increased revenue.
Improved Customer Relationship Management (CRM) Integration: Seamless integration with your existing CRM enhances data accuracy and provides a more comprehensive view of your customer relationships.
